Angie Stone is a hip-hop pioneer and neo-soul catalyst with a fruitful career spanning four decades. A singer, MC, self-taught keyboardist, prolific songwriter, and arranger, Stone's first claim to fame was her membership in the Sequence, a trio who arrived with "Funk You Up" (1979), the second release on Sugar Hill Records and the first rap single by an all-female group.
